WebMichel Chartrand (December 20, 1916 – April 12, 2010) was an union activist and leader from Quebec.. Born in Outremont and trained as a typography and print worker, Chartrand became involved in union activism in the 1940s. During the Grande Noirceur, he took part in major strike actions such as the Asbestos Strike in 1949, the Louiseville Strike in 1952 …

Michel Chartrand, né le 20 décembre 1916 à Montréal et mort le 12 avril 2010 dans la même ville, est un syndicaliste et un militant socialiste québécois. Né à Outremont, formé comme typographe, il milite dans les mouvements de jeunesse catholiques dès la fin des années 1930. Militant nationaliste et anticonscriptionniste lors de la Seconde Guerre mondiale, il participe, durant le…
